[PATCH v2] hw/riscv: microchip_pfsoc: IOSCBCTRL memmap entry

2020-10-16 Thread Ivan Griffin
Adding the PolarFire SoC IOSCBCTRL memory region to prevent QEMU reporting a STORE/AMO Access Fault. This region is used by the PolarFire SoC port of U-Boot to interact with the FPGA system controller. Signed-off-by: Ivan Griffin --- hw/riscv/microchip_pfsoc.c | 10 ++ include
